Vista California Civil Rights Complaint is a legal initiative allowing individuals to report instances of civil rights violations in the city of Vista, California. Civil rights refer to the basic rights and freedoms guaranteed to every individual regardless of race, color, national origin, sex, disability, or religion. This type of complaint aims to address any discriminatory actions or practices that infringe upon an individual's rights and seek appropriate legal actions to rectify the situation. The Vista California Civil Rights Complaint process is designed to encourage the reporting of discrimination incidents and ensure that all residents can exercise their civil rights without prejudice. Citizens can file complaints if they believe they have been subjected to discrimination in various areas such as employment, housing, public services, education, or any other aspect covered by civil rights laws. It is important to note that there are several types of Vista California Civil Rights Complaints based on the specific nature of the violation. These complaints can include: 1. Employment Discrimination Complaints: These complaints involve alleged discriminatory acts in the workplace, such as wrongful termination, unequal pay, harassment, or denial of promotions based on characteristics protected by civil rights laws. 2. Housing Discrimination Complaints: Vista residents who experience discrimination in housing matters, such as rental applications, sale of property, and access to housing services, can file these complaints. They may involve acts of discrimination based on race, gender, disability, or other protected characteristics. 3. Public Services Discrimination Complaints: These complaints pertain to alleged discrimination by government agencies, public facilities, or entities that receive public funding. Examples could include unequal treatment in accessing public transportation, government services, voting rights violations, or discrimination in public accommodations. 4. Education Discrimination Complaints: These complaints revolve around discriminatory practices within educational institutions, both public and private. They may involve cases of segregation, unequal opportunities, harassment, or refusal of reasonable accommodations for individuals with disabilities. By addressing these various types of complaints, the Vista California Civil Rights Complaint initiative aims to enforce civil rights laws, promote equality, and prevent discrimination within the city. It provides a grievance mechanism for residents who believe their rights have been violated and seeks to ensure appropriate legal remedies and measures are taken against perpetrators of discrimination.
